Hey Mike, if I buy the Picatinny rail that you make. Well I have to buy a new one if I go and upgrade to a 500 air tank. On my AEA challenger pro long barrel .35 caliber. I definitely like your design on the Picatinny rail. It’s going to be my first upgrade for my rifle.
The AEA Challenger Pro Standard with 24 inch barrel comes with a 350cc air tank and the 500cc air tank upgrade is a very good upgrade. However, if you have the AEA Challenger Pro Long Barrel, you already have the 500cc air tank and there is no need to upgrade air tanks. The Tactical rail you need for your Long Barrel is on my website www.backyardairguns.com. The item you need is "Tactical Rails for AEA Challenger Pro - Long Barrel Version (500cc or 600cc Air Tank)". @@corywebb5537 I have a Blitz in 30 cal and in my opinion, it is underpowered. The 30 Cal Blitz would never put out 150 fpe. Most semi-auto rifles have less power than the same rifle not in semi-auto. The reason is some of the force of the air has to be used to load and chamber the next round.
